IFunctionalHoroscpoe class abstract

Implemented types
Implementers

Constructors

IFunctionalHoroscpoe.new()

Properties

age AgeHoroscope
小限
getter/setter pairinherited
astrolabe IFunctionalAstrolabe
getter/setter pair
daily HoroscopeItem
流日
getter/setter pairinherited
decadal HoroscopeItem
大限
getter/setter pairinherited
hashCode int
The hash code for this object.
no setterinherited
hourly HoroscopeItem
流时
getter/setter pairinherited
lunarDate String
农历日期
getter/setter pairinherited
monthly HoroscopeItem
流月
getter/setter pairinherited
runtimeType Type
A representation of the runtime type of the object.
no setterinherited
solarDate String
阳历日期
getter/setter pairinherited
yearly YearlyHoroscope
流年
getter/setter pairinherited

Methods

agePalace() IFunctionalPalace?
获取小限宫位
hasHoroscopeMutagen(PalaceName palaceName, Scope scope, Mutagen horoscopeMutagen) bool
判断指定运限宫位内是否存在运限四化 palaceName 宫位名称 scope 指定获取哪个运限的宫位 horoscopeMutagen 运限四化
hasHotoscopeStars(PalaceName palaceName, Scope scope, List<StarName> horoscopeStar) bool
判断在指定运限的宫位内是否包含流耀,需要全部包含才返回true palaceName 宫位名称 scope 指定获取那个运限的宫位 horoscopeStar 流耀
hasOneOfHoroscopeStars(PalaceName palaceName, Scope scope, List<StarName> horoscopeStar) bool
判断指定运限宫位内是否含有指定流耀,只要包含其中一颗酒返回true palaceName 宫位名称 scope 指定获取那个运限的宫位 horoscopeStar 流耀
noSuchMethod(Invocation invocation) → dynamic
Invoked when a nonexistent method or property is accessed.
inherited
nothaveHoroscopeStars(PalaceName palaceName, Scope scope, List<StarName> horoscope) bool
判断指定运限宫位内是否不含流耀,需要全部不包含才返回true palaceName 宫位名称 scope 指定获取那个运限的宫位 horoscopeStar 流耀
palace(PalaceName palaceName, Scope scope) IFunctionalPalace?
获取运限宫位 palaceName 宫位名称 scope 指定获取那个运限的宫位
surroundPalace(PalaceName palaceName, Scope scope) IFunctionlSurpalaces?
获取运限指定宫位的三方四正宫位 palaceName 宫位名称 scope 指定获取那个运限的宫位
toString() String
A string representation of this object.
inherited

Operators

operator ==(Object other) bool
The equality operator.
inherited